For years, we believed Grandma avoided family dinners because she was distant and overly frugal. Only after she passed did we discover the truth—she spent those evenings helping feed people in need, quietly offering her time, care, and savings. It taught us that real love and generosity often live in silence, revealed through humble sacrifice rather than words.

For as long as the narrator could remember, their grandmother was known for politely saying no. Family dinners, birthday celebrations, meals out—she declined them all with the same gentle smile, explaining she wasn’t hungry or preferred to stay in. As a child, this seemed normal. The adults described her as sensible, thrifty, and traditional. Over time, her absence became so familiar it barely registered.

Years went by, and the pattern never changed. While the family laughed together at crowded tables, she stayed home in her small living room, sipping tea, reading, or listening to the quiet murmur of the television. At times, the narrator felt a sting of disappointment, even embarrassment, wondering why she never joined them. Whenever it was mentioned, she brushed it aside with light humor, insisting she was perfectly content. Only later did they understand that calm hid a deliberate choice to live by values she never announced.

After she passed away, the family gathered in her home to sort through her belongings. The house was heavy with grief, yet everything seemed ordinary—until a knock came at the door. A woman stood there, visibly emotional. She explained that she had known their grandmother from a local soup kitchen where she had volunteered for years.

“She helped keep us alive,” the woman said through tears. “When we had nothing, she made sure we were fed.”

Slowly, the truth emerged. The grandmother arrived early, worked quietly, and never sought praise. When donations were short, she paid for food herself. At times, she skipped her own meals so others wouldn’t go without. To the people there, she wasn’t distant or tight with money—she was a source of comfort and hope. Suddenly, every declined invitation made sense. Each missed meal had been a conscious act of giving elsewhere.

For the narrator, the realization was both moving and heartbreaking. Old memories shifted into new meaning. Their grandmother hadn’t been absent at all—she had simply been present where she felt she was needed most. Alongside admiration came regret for the quiet misunderstandings and unspoken judgments.

With time, the family’s image of her changed. She became a reminder of silent kindness and humble generosity. Her life showed that true compassion doesn’t seek attention, and that some of the most powerful acts of love happen quietly, unseen, yet deeply felt.
